Cedar House Staining in Longmont, CO

Cedar house staining services involve applying protective and decorative finishes to cedar exteriors, including siding, fences, decks, and pergolas. This process enhances the natural beauty of cedar wood while providing a barrier against weather elements such as moisture, sun damage, and pests. Homeowners often seek cedar staining to improve curb appeal, maintain the integrity of their wood structures, and extend the lifespan of outdoor wood features. Before requesting staining services, property owners typically want to understand the condition of the existing wood, the types of stains or finishes available, and how the project can complement their home's overall style.

It is important for property owners to consider factors such as the current state of the cedar surface, whether any cleaning or preparation is needed prior to staining, and the desired appearance-whether a transparent, semi-transparent, or solid stain. Additionally, understanding the maintenance requirements and the longevity of different stain options can help in making an informed decision. Proper surface preparation and the selection of suitable stain products are essential for achieving a durable, attractive finish that protects the cedar wood and enhances its natural character.

Cedar House Staining Questions

What types of cedar surfaces can be stained? Cedar staining services typically cover decks, fences, siding, and outdoor furniture to enhance appearance and durability.

How often should cedar be stained? It is recommended to stain cedar every 2 to 3 years to maintain protection and appearance.

What is the benefit of staining cedar? Staining helps protect cedar from weathering, preserves its natural look, and extends its lifespan.

Are there different stain options for cedar? Yes, various stains are available, including transparent, semi-transparent, and solid, to achieve different aesthetic effects.
